Nhật Bản tạo bước đột phá trong truyền tải điện không dây
Cập nhật: 13:49 13/03/2015 GMT+7
Ngày 12/3, giới chức Nhật Bản cho biết các nhà khoa học nước này đã thành công trong việc truyền tải năng lượng không dây, một bước tiến quan trọng mở ra khả năng sản xuất điện Mặt trời trong không gian.
